Wednesday January 3 – 1940
The British Army football team to meet the French Army in Paris on February 11 includes 10 Internationals and an English Test cricketer. The team is: –
Arthur Riley (Liverpool); Bert Sproston (Manchester City), Andy Beattie (Preston North End); Harry Goslin (Bolton Wanderers), Stan Cullins (Wolverhampton Wanderers), Joe Mercer (Everton); Albert Geldard (Bolton Wanderers), Maurice Edelston (Reading), Tommy Lawton (Everton), Don Welsh (Charlton Athletic), Denis Compton (Arsenal).
Sproston Goslin, Cullins, Mercer, Geldard, Lawton, and Welsh have played for England and Beattie has been capped for Scotland. Riley has played for South Africa, while Edelston is an English amateur International.
(Western Daily Press, 04-01-1940)
